The Pacifier Tree in Frederiksberg Garden is a yearly long tradition for the locals. The tree is decorated by small children with hand-written letters and personal gifts who gave up their pacifiers as a symbol of growing up. Parents often bring their children to gardens with Pacifier trees when they turn 3 years old.
